Conceived by research-based design studio Formafantasma for Cassina, the Post Scriptum collection brings together a series of hand-painted porcelain objects inspired by designs from the extensive Ginori 1735 archives. The production process involves hand-drawing graffito motifs onto bisque porcelain and then firing the surface to set the black ceramic chalk. On this short, circular container, the grafitto takes the form of a series of brush stroke-like flecks, producing a sporadic but consistent pattern that covers the exterior and lid.
